Message type: E = Error
Message class: HRSFEC_PTP -
Message number: 027
Message text: SFAPI query more failed with HTTP Status &1 for Configuration ID &2 (&3)

HRSFEC_PTP027
- SFAPI query more failed with HTTP Status &1 for Configuration ID &2 (&3) ?The SAP error message HRSFEC_PTP027 indicates that there was a failure in querying the SuccessFactors API (SFAPI) due to an HTTP status error. This error typically occurs when there is an issue with the configuration or connectivity between your SAP system and the SuccessFactors API.
Causes:
- Invalid Configuration ID: The Configuration ID specified in the error message may be incorrect or not properly set up in the system.
- Network Issues: There may be network connectivity issues preventing the SAP system from reaching the SuccessFactors API.
- Authentication Issues: The credentials used to access the SuccessFactors API may be incorrect or have expired.
- API Endpoint Changes: The API endpoint may have changed, or the API version being called may no longer be supported.
- HTTP Status Code: The HTTP status code returned (indicated by
&1
) can provide more context. Common status codes include:
- 401 Unauthorized: Authentication failure.
- 403 Forbidden: Access denied.
- 404 Not Found: The requested resource does not exist.
- 500 Internal Server Error: A server-side error occurred.
Solutions:
- Check Configuration: Verify that the Configuration ID is correct and that all necessary settings in the SAP system are properly configured.
- Network Connectivity: Ensure that there are no network issues preventing access to the SuccessFactors API. You can test connectivity using tools like
ping
orcurl
.- Review Credentials: Check the credentials used for API access. If they have expired, update them with valid credentials.
- API Documentation: Review the SuccessFactors API documentation to ensure that you are using the correct endpoint and API version.
- Check HTTP Status Code: Analyze the specific HTTP status code returned to understand the nature of the error. This can guide you in troubleshooting the issue further.
- Logs and Traces: Check the logs in both the SAP system and SuccessFactors for more detailed error messages that can provide additional context.
